Why One Fragrance Smells Different on Everyone

One of the most interesting aspects of perfumery is that no fragrance smells exactly the same on two different people. Body chemistry, skin type, climate, and even daily activities can influence how a scent develops throughout the day. A fragrance that smells fresh and energetic on one person may appear warmer and sweeter on someone else.

This is why testing fragrances over multiple days is often recommended. A quick spray in a store rarely provides enough information to determine whether a scent is truly suitable. Samples allow users to wear a fragrance during work, social gatherings, travel, and daily routines, giving them a complete understanding of its performance and character.

Choosing Fragrances for Different Occasions

The best fragrance often depends on where and when it will be worn. Fresh citrus and aquatic compositions are popular for daytime use and warmer weather, while richer woody, leather, and amber fragrances are frequently chosen for evenings and cooler seasons. Professional environments may call for subtle and clean scents, whereas special occasions often inspire the use of bold and memorable fragrances.

Having access to multiple fragrance options allows individuals to match their scent to the situation. Sampling makes it possible to explore these different categories and discover which styles best suit personal preferences and lifestyles.
